How to reset system changes after reboot?

I would like to create such a scheme in which, after rebooting the physical machine, we would again have a clean OS. Somewhere I met a similar scheme (like it was used in computer clubs), but I can’t find the details. I assume that either something like RAMdrive is used in some form, or just booting over the network. Can someone suggest a solution and / or where to dig?
UPD: the ultimate goal is to leave no trace of user activity on the machine after a reboot.

https://ru.wikipedia.org/wiki/Comodo_Time_Machine
_ Takes snapshots of the system. You can install "Restore System at startup" on a snapshot.
In the links below you can see similar solutions from other companies.
